The spokesperson initially implied Hunter Biden was staying in Delaware as reporters pointed to court filings that said he was living in California.

White House spokesperson for oversight and investigations Ian Sams explained why Hunter Biden was using his father’s Wilmington, Delaware, home address where payments from Chinese investment fund CEO Jonathan Li were wired.

“Imagine them arguing that, if someone stayed at their parents’ house during the pandemic, listed it as their permanent address for work, and got a paycheck, the parents somehow also worked for the employer,” he wrote on X, formerly Twitter. Mr. Sams is a special assistant to the president and senior adviser to the White House counsel’s office. “It’s bananas. Yet this is what extreme House Republicans have sunken to.”

In a separate post, he said claims that the president received money from China was a “flat-out lie.”

The claim came as a response to a statement made by House Committee on Oversight and Accountability Chairman Rep. James Comer (R-Ky.). The committee has been investigating the financial dealings of the Biden family.

On Tuesday, the committee chairman revealed that the payments were sent to Joe Biden’s home when he was running for president. He had subpoenaed and obtained two bank wires in July and August of 2019, sent from Mr. Li to Mr. Biden. Upwards of $250,000 were paid to Mr. Biden by Mr. Li.

Mr. Comer issued a statement accusing President Biden of lying to the American public when he said that his family never received money from China.

“Bank records don’t lie but President Joe Biden does,” Mr. Comer stated on X.

Mr. Sams’s statement suggests the checks were sent to Mr. Biden, who was residing at the Delaware address. However, court documents filed (pdf) by Mr. Biden’s legal team for a now-defunct plea bargain show he was living in California in 2019.
